Fungal metabolites. Part 15. Structure and chemical correlations of uvidin C, D, and E, new drimane sesquiterpenes from Lactarius uvidus Fries

Uvidin C (3), uvidin D (6), and uvidin E (10) have been isolated from Lactarius uvidus Fries (Basidiomycetes). The structures, including the absolute stereochemistry, of these three uvidins have been determined by spectroscopic data and chemical correlations with the known (+)-uvidin A (1).
